The hydrogeology and water resources of Maine are closely related to the state's surficial geology, soils, climate, land use and environment. The Maine Geological Survey began a continuing process of mapping sand and gravel aquifers beginning in 1978. Statewide, Maine receives an annual rainfall total of 42 inches or 24 trillion gallons.
Hydrogeology is the study of the laws governing the movement of subterranean water, the mechanical, chemical, and thermal interaction of this water with the porous solid, and the transport of energy, chemical constituents, and particulate matter by flow (Domenico and Schwartz, 1998).
Coastal Hydrogeology studies the interaction between fresh groundwater and seawater, including seawater intrusion, sea level induced groundwater level fluctuation, submarine groundwater discharge, human activities and groundwater management in coastal areas. Zelma Maine-Jackson, also known as Zelma Jackson-Maine, is an American hydrogeologist at the Washington Department of Ecology known for her long-term role in environmental remediation of nuclear waste at Hanford Site, for which she was covered in the Daughters of Hanford feature of Northwest Public Broadcasting in 2015. Mooselookmeguntic Lake. 1 Shore length is not a well-defined measure. Mooselookmeguntic Lake is located in Franklin County and Oxford County, Maine, in the United States. It is part of the Androscoggin River watershed. It is located in the western part of Maine, near the border with the state of New Hampshire and the Canadian province of Quebec.

The National Inventory of Dams defines any "major dam" as being 50 feet (15 m) tall with a storage capacity of at least 5,000 acre-feet (6,200,000 m 3), or of any height with a storage capacity of 25,000 acre-feet (31,000,000 m 3).
Hydro-geomorphology is science that deals with occurrences of water with respect to landform. [5] Hydrogeomorphology of a drainage basin is a function of rainfall kinematics, surface topography, drainage basin morphology and runoff etc. All these aspects are regarded as the potential to describe hydrogeomorphic properties of the drainage basin.
Hydrogeophysics is a cross-disciplinary area of research that uses geophysics to determine parameters (characteristics; measurements of limitations or boundaries) and monitor processes for hydrological studies of matters such as water resources, contamination, and ecological studies.
